We report the observations of X-ray oscillations during the flare in a cool active star XI Boo for the first time. XI Boo was observed by EPIC/MOS of the XMM-Newton satellite. The X-ray light curve is investigated with wavelet and periodogram analyses. Both analyses clearly show oscillations of the period of 1019 s. We interpret these oscillations as a fundamental fast-kink mode of magnetoacoustic waves.
